Estimated insurance rates for a Ford Transit Connect are $968 a year for full coverage. Comprehensive costs an estimated $140 each year, collision costs $196, and liability insurance costs around $474. Liability-only insurance costs as low as $522 a year, with high-risk driver insurance costing around $2,092. Teens pay the most at $3,968 a year or more.
Average premium for full coverage: $968
Premium estimates broken down by type of coverage:
Price estimates include $500 physical damage deductibles, 30/60 split liability limits, and includes medical/PIP and uninsured motorist coverage. Rates include averaging for all states and Transit Connect models.

Insurance prices for a Ford Transit Connect also have a wide range based on the trim level and model year, how you drive, and liability limits and deductibles.
If you have a few violations or you caused an accident, you could be paying $1,200 to $1,700 additional annually, depending on your age. Insurance for high-risk drivers can be anywhere from 43% to 138% more than the average policy. View High Risk Driver Rates
More mature drivers with no violations or accidents and higher comprehensive and collision deductibles could pay as little as $900 a year, or $75 per month, for full coverage. Prices are much higher for drivers in their teens, since even teens with perfect driving records should be prepared to pay at least $3,900 a year. View Rates by Age
Where you choose to live has a huge impact on Ford Transit Connect insurance rates. A driver around age 40 might see prices as low as $640 a year in states like Iowa, Maine, and Idaho, or have to pay at least $1,380 on average in New York, Louisiana, and Michigan.

Choosing higher comprehensive and collision insurance deductibles could cut prices by as much as $230 each year, whereas increasing liability limits will increase premiums. Going from a 50/100 bodily injury protection limit to a 250/500 limit will cost up to $426 more each year. View Rates by Deductible or Liability Limit

Insurance Rates by Trim Level and Model Year
| Model and Trim | Annual Premium | Monthly Premium |
|---|---|---|
| Ford Transit Connect XL 2WD | $968 | $81 |
| Ford Transit Connect XLT 2WD | $968 | $81 |
Rates assume 2012 model year, a 40-year-old male driver with no accidents or violations, $500 comprehensive and collision deductibles, minimum liability limits, and uninsured/under-insured motorist coverage included. Rates are for comparison only and are averaged for all 50 U.S. states.
| Model Year | Comprehensive | Collision | Liability | Total Premium |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2023 Ford Transit Connect | $236 | $436 | $416 | $1,246 |
| 2022 Ford Transit Connect | $228 | $418 | $430 | $1,234 |
| 2021 Ford Transit Connect | $216 | $404 | $442 | $1,220 |
| 2020 Ford Transit Connect | $206 | $374 | $452 | $1,190 |
| 2019 Ford Transit Connect | $198 | $352 | $456 | $1,164 |
| 2018 Ford Transit Connect | $190 | $316 | $460 | $1,124 |
| 2017 Ford Transit Connect | $178 | $292 | $460 | $1,088 |
| 2016 Ford Transit Connect | $172 | $272 | $464 | $1,066 |
| 2015 Ford Transit Connect | $168 | $254 | $474 | $1,054 |
| 2012 Ford Transit Connect | $140 | $196 | $474 | $968 |
| 2011 Ford Transit Connect | $132 | $178 | $474 | $942 |
Rates are averaged for all Ford Transit Connect models and trim levels. Rates assume a 40-year-old male driver, full coverage with $500 deductibles, and a clean driving record.

Rates by Driver Age
| Driver Age | Premium |
|---|---|
| 16 | $3,968 |
| 20 | $2,226 |
| 30 | $982 |
| 40 | $968 |
| 50 | $890 |
| 60 | $872 |
Full coverage, $500 deductibles
Rates by Deductible
| Deductible | Premium |
|---|---|
| $100 | $1,114 |
| $250 | $1,048 |
| $500 | $968 |
| $1,000 | $892 |
Full coverage, driver age 40
Rates by Liability Limit
| Liability Limit | Premium |
|---|---|
| 30/60 | $968 |
| 50/100 | $1,063 |
| 100/300 | $1,181 |
| 250/500 | $1,489 |
| 100 CSL | $1,110 |
| 300 CSL | $1,371 |
| 500 CSL | $1,561 |
Full coverage, driver age 40
Rates for High Risk Drivers
| Age | Premium |
|---|---|
| 16 | $5,580 |
| 20 | $3,554 |
| 30 | $2,104 |
| 40 | $2,092 |
| 50 | $2,002 |
| 60 | $1,980 |
Full coverage, $500 deductibles, two speeding tickets, and one at-fault accident
